<h2>What is Editing?</h2>
<p>An audio editor is much like a book editor. He takes the original audio file and adds or removes bits and pieces to make it better.</p>
<p>An audio editor at a radio station will take a spoken-word commercial that&#8217;s 34 seconds long and trim it down until it fits into a 30-second spot. A book editor will read the manuscript and suggest that certain parts be taken out&#8230;or certain parts be stretched out.</p>
<p>With regard to music production and recording, editing involves any changes made to the audio between the recording phase and the mixing phase. This can involve normalizing audio files, correcting timing issues, removing unwanted sections, or even changing the actual performance itself.</p>
<p><span id="more-4076"></span>Editing is not just a digital thing. Back in the &#8220;analog days,&#8221; engineers would regularly cut and splice tape between two different takes.</p>
<h2>Is it cheating?</h2>
<p>One could argue that the musician&#8217;s performance should remain untouched. If the performance wasn&#8217;t perfect, that&#8217;s okay. That&#8217;s reality. That&#8217;s how the musician really sounds.</p>
<p>Others like to take a good performance and &#8220;touch it up&#8221; here and there to make it even better. A prime example? AutoTune.</p>
<p>Some people rant and rave against AutoTune. They write things in the liner notes like &#8220;AutoTune was not used anywhere on the album.&#8221; Others swear by AutoTune.</p>
<p>First, let me make a point here. <em>You should be recording <strong>good</strong> musicians.</em> No amount of editing tools or software or magic voodoo will make a crappy musician sound good. Let&#8217;s just assume we&#8217;re talking about good musicians and good performances.</p>
<p>So&#8230;is it cheating to take a good performance and try to improve it? Is it wrong to &#8220;pocket&#8221; the drums so they&#8217;re a bit tighter and more in sync with the click track? Is it wrong to pocket the bass, making it &#8220;lock in&#8221; with the kick drum? Guitars? Keys? Background vocals?</p>
<p>I can&#8217;t tell you if it&#8217;s cheating or not. But let me tell you what I think.</p>
<h2>I&#8217;m creating a product.</h2>
<p>When I&#8217;m working on a recording project, the end result (most likely) is a finished CD or album. I&#8217;m producing something that&#8217;s going to have my name on it. I want it to sound as good as possible. That&#8217;s why I work with good musicians.</p>
<p>However, what if there are mistakes in the audio? What if the bass comes in a little too soon in a few spots?</p>
<p>Well, I ask myself, what would be best for the song? Would it sound better if the bass was playing WITH the kick drum rather than a few milliseconds BEFORE?</p>
<p>My answer? <strong>Yes.</strong></p>
<p>What&#8217;s best for the song? That&#8217;s what I ask myself. What will make this product I&#8217;m creating sound its best?</p>
<p>In my opinion, all these editing tools are just that&#8230;tools. Just like in any other industry, I use the tools I have at my disposal to make the best product I can. That means I almost always pocket the drums, then the bass, then the guitars and other rhythm instruments.</p>
<p>Even an amazing performance can stand a little tweaking here and there. I&#8217;m not talking about changing the performance entirely. I&#8217;m simply trying to enhance the performance. Chances are every change I make is EXACTLY what the musician was trying to do, but didn&#8217;t.</p>
<p>At a live show, the band can be REALLY tight, and it sounds great. On a recording however, the little sloppy parts are MUCH more noticeable&#8230;so I fix them.</p>
<p>So&#8230;like I said, I&#8217;m creating a product. I&#8217;d much rather listen to a song that sounds amazing and doesn&#8217;t have any distracting parts. It doesn&#8217;t have to be perfect, and you should never overdo any editing. You&#8217;re simply allowing the song to be the focus, rather than the individual components. Again&#8230;it&#8217;s all about the song.</p>

<h2>How Did I Get Here?</h2>
<p><span id="more-3359"></span>Did I simply go out and buy up a bunch of gear? Not at all. In fact, it was several years before I even got an Mbox, Mac Mini, and Pro Tools. <strong>I bought the gear as I got better.</strong></p>
<p>As I&#8217;ve said before, <a href="http://www.homestudiocorner.com/2009/04/22/gear-acquisition-syndrome/">Gear Acquisition Syndrome</a> won&#8217;t solve your problems. Better gear does not a better engineer make. (Does that make sense? I think it does if you say it out loud.)</p>
<p>In fact, buying up a bunch of nice gear could <strong>ruin</strong> your dreams of having a home studio. I had a particular customer at Sweetwater. Let&#8217;s call him Bob. Bob is a classic example of buying too much too early.</p>
<p>Bob had wanted a home studio his entire life. He saved up a huge sum of money to make it a reality. (We&#8217;re talking less than an Avalon, but more than a Corolla.) He had never recorded a lick of audio in his life.</p>
<p>We spent hours on the phone putting together this big system. It took a long time to explain how everything worked, and I had to basically build up his recording knowledge from scratch.</p>
<p>I urged him to start small, but he wanted to go all out, so we did.</p>
<p>The result? I called Bob six months later, and he had <strong>still</strong> not recorded a single note. He had un-boxed everything, put gear in the rack, made sure it all powered on okay, but that was it.</p>
<p>Bob was overwhelmed. He didn&#8217;t know where to start. He was paralyzed. He had a room full of gear that would make any of us drool; yet he didn&#8217;t know how to use any of it.</p>
<h2>Baby Steps</h2>
<p>Any &#8220;What About Bob?&#8221; fans out there? Remember the &#8220;baby steps?&#8221; I honestly picked the name &#8220;Bob&#8221; before deciding to talk about baby steps. <img src='http://www.homestudiocorner.com/wp-includes/images/smilies/icon_smile.gif' alt=':-)' class='wp-smiley' /> </p>
<p>If you focus too much on the gear and not the process, you&#8217;ll end up frustrated and overwhelmed. At that point, you may be tempted to give up music and recording altogether and take up boating or something. I don&#8217;t want that to happen.</p>
<p>What did I do? <strong>I took things slow.</strong> I studied a <strong>lot</strong>. I learned from people who knew more than me. I then took what I learned and tried to make sense of it on my own. I messed up a lot. I ran into a lot of obstacles, but I slowly learned how to overcome them.</p>

<p>Part of last week&#8217;s content involved me recording a B3 (organ) part for one of my songs. I was talking about how much I love the organ. It really fills things out. A lot of times it&#8217;s the &#8220;glue&#8221; that holds the mix together.</p>
<p>Here&#8217;s an excerpt from the Production Club Week 4 content:<br />
<span id="more-2936"></span><br />
<blockquote>I&#8230;love to use a B3 in my recordings. It can easily be overdone, and I’ve been known to use it too much, but when it’s done well, it’s subtle, but it adds a lot to the song.</p>
<p>While I use the organ as my go-to “pad” sound, the same principle applies to most synth/keyboard parts. If you feel like something is missing from your song, experiment with various pads playing lightly in the background. It can be the glue that holds the song together.</p>
<p>There are songs that I’ve loved for years, and only recently have I noticed the organ/pad parts in them. It’s not that they weren’t audible. If you took them away, it would completely change the song, but they’re so subtle you sometimes “feel” them more than you “hear” them.</p></blockquote>
